SHAFT OF STEEL's latest offering, "Steel Heartbeat," is a rollercoaster ride through the golden era of classic rock, complete with soaring vocals, blistering guitar solos, and enough leather to outfit a biker gang convention. The Essex-based band seems to have taken a time machine back to the 80s, and boy are we grateful for the nostalgia trip.
From the opening track "Ride On," you can't help but be transported to a time when hairspray ruled supreme and power ballads were king. Lead singer Alex Markham's vocals are a force to be reckoned with, belting out anthems like "All The Love" and "Rockin' Tonight" with a passion that would make Bon Jovi himself proud.
But it's not all just big hair and power chords on "Steel Heartbeat." SHAFT OF STEEL also show off their softer side with tracks like "Lonely Hearts" and "Kiss of Life," proving that they can tug at your heartstrings just as easily as they can melt your face off with a killer guitar riff.
Overall, "Steel Heartbeat" is a triumphant return to the glory days of rock 'n' roll, with SHAFT OF STEEL proving that they have what it takes to stand toe-to-toe with the legends of the genre. Shaft of Steel
SHAFT OF STEEL are a band that are more than just a flash in the pan - they are a force to be reckoned with in the British rock scene. Hailing from the Midlands, this quintet has been making waves with their high-octane performances and infectious hooks. With influences ranging from classic British rock bands like Def Leppard and Iron Maiden to modern acts like Avenged Sevenfold, SHAFT OF STEEL have crafted a sound that is both nostalgic and fresh. Their debut album, "Steel Heartbeat," is a rollercoaster ride of anthemic riffs, soaring vocals, and powerhouse drumming. From the adrenaline-pumping opener "No Man's Land" to the heart-wrenching ballad "Tears Fall," each track showcases their musical prowess and knack for writing catchy, stadium-ready tunes. Lead vocalist Johnny Steel's dynamic vocals are the driving force behind the band's sound, soaring effortlessly over guitarist Alex Markham's blistering solos and bassist Harry Michaels' thunderous grooves. Drummer Pete Andrews holds it all together with his powerhouse beats, ensuring that every song packs a punch. SHAFT OF STEEL's live shows are a sight to behold, with their electrifying stage presence and infectious energy captivating audiences across the country.
